+#include <libpayload.h>
+#include <sysinfo.h>
+#include <ipchecksum.h>
+#include <coreboot_tables.h>
+
+/* Some of this is x86 specific, and the rest of it
+ is generic. Right now, since we only support x86,
+ we'll avoid trying to make lots of infrastructure
+ we don't need. If in the future, we want to use
+ coreboot on some other architecture, then take out
+ the generic parsing code and move it elsewhere
+*/
+
+/* === Parsing code === */
+/* This is the generic parsing code */
+
+static void cb_parse_memory(unsigned char *ptr, struct sysinfo_t *info)
+{
+ struct cb_memory *mem = (struct cb_memory *) ptr;
+ int count = MEM_RANGE_COUNT(mem);
+ int i;
+
+ if (count > SYSINFO_MAX_MEM_RANGES)
+ count = SYSINFO_MAX_MEM_RANGES;
+
+ info->n_memranges = 0;
+
+ for(i = 0; i < count; i++) {
+ struct cb_memory_range *range =
+ (struct cb_memory_range *) MEM_RANGE_PTR(mem, i);
+
+ if (range->type != CB_MEM_RAM)
+ continue;
+
+ info->memrange[info->n_memranges].base =
+ UNPACK_CB64(range->start);
+
+ info->memrange[info->n_memranges].size =
+ UNPACK_CB64(range->size);
+
+ info->n_memranges++;
+ }
+}
+
+static void cb_parse_serial(unsigned char *ptr, struct sysinfo_t *info)
+{
+ struct cb_serial *ser = (struct cb_serial *) ptr;
+ info->ser_ioport = ser->ioport;
+}
+
+static int cb_parse_header(void *addr, int len, struct sysinfo_t *info)
+{
+ struct cb_header *header;
+ unsigned char *ptr = (unsigned char *) addr;
+ int i;
+
+ for (i = 0; i < len; i += 16, ptr += 16) {
+ header = (struct cb_header *) ptr;
+
+ if (!strncmp(header->signature, "LBIO", 4))
+ break;
+ }
+
+ /* We walked the entire space and didn't find anything */
+
+ if (i >= len)
+ return -1;
+
+ if (!header->table_bytes)
+ return 0;
+
+ /* Make sure the checksums match */
+
+ if (ipchksum((uint16_t *) header, sizeof(*header)) != 0)
+ return -1;
+
+ if (ipchksum((uint16_t *) (ptr + sizeof(*header)),
+ header->table_bytes) != header->table_checksum)
+ return -1;
+
+ /* Now, walk the tables */
+ ptr += header->header_bytes;
+
+ for(i = 0; i < header->table_entries; i++) {
+ struct cb_record *rec = (struct cb_record *) ptr;
+
+ /* We only care about a few tags here - maybe
+ more will be interesting later
+ */
+
+ switch(rec->tag) {
+ case CB_TAG_MEMORY:
+ cb_parse_memory(ptr, info);
+ break;
+
+ case CB_TAG_SERIAL:
+ cb_parse_serial(ptr, info);
+ break;
+ }
+
+ ptr += rec->size;
+ }
+
+ return 1;
+}
+
+/* == Architecture specific ==*/
+/* This is the x86 specific stuff */
+
+int get_coreboot_info(struct sysinfo_t *info)
+{
+ int ret = cb_parse_header((void *) 0x0, 0x1000, info);
+
+ if (ret != 1)
+ ret = cb_parse_header((void *) 0xf0000, 0x1000, info);
+
+ return (ret == 1) ? 0 : -1;
+}
